Why Smalltalk is annoying...
Why can't folks in the Smalltalk community create a standard? The folks over at the Java Community Process defines what Java can and can't do. ANSI has defined standards around C and C++, even Ruby is portable to JRuby to a great level.
Should an enterprise consider using a language where trivial, not portable constructs are pervasive? What do product managers in the world of Smalltalk do all day?
